A must for any reader looking for international intrigue, adventure, suspense, mixed with a few touching moments, all packed in a spy caper that's funny as hell.The Cold War has ended, and national security organizations have been right sized, downsized, and otherwise left to rust. Aleksei, a demoralized Russian KGB agent, is daydreaming through another inane staff meeting when he's assigned to dismantle an idle spy cell, planted in America during the Cold War. To fill-in the mission details he's missed, Aleksei heists the Top Secret file containing contact names and rendezvous points. The aged file, however, was never purged of a hypothetical scenario to plant listening devices in the White House. Not knowing better, Aleksei heads to America sounding the reveille call to a ragtag team of inexperienced spies. Together they launch a series of plots to bug the President's Oval Office. Their brushes with the CIA and Secret Service are absolutely hilarious, and the caper's unexpected finale is simply priceless.
